Weisz admits to nerves ahead of meeting future hubby

Written by admin on 18 Jan, 2010 | Archived under: News & Gossip

Rachel Weisz was desperate for Darren Aranofsky not to think she was a diva. The Mummy Returns actress, who now as a three-year-old son with the Requiem for a Dream director, said she was so nervous ahead of their first meeting, she tried to impress him by behaving less like a star. She explained: “I didn’t want this cool indie director to see me in this stretch limo! But as I stepped out, he was waiting there. I was like, ‘Argh! S*t!’ I felt like such an idiot.” Since then, the pair worked together on art-house film The Fountain with Australian actor Hugh Jackman. Meanwhile, Rachel says her career makes her feel like “a spy” because she has to do so much research on every character she plays. Discussing her career, Rachel said: “I think being an actress you almost are a kind of spy, finding out about different people and then posing as them, which is a lot of fun.”
